This is certainly the case for the entire Tradition collection and especially this new piece adorned with a small retrograde seconds. Like its ancestors, its dial unveils its self-winding movement’s inner workings (bridges, cogs, escapement and other components) above the plate. Off-centre at 12 o’ clock, a dial with a guilloché heart showcases the hours with Roman numerals and two openwork blue steel Breguet “pomme” hands. A graduated brushed metal semi-circle hovers above the dial: this is the famous retrograde small seconds to which this Tradition model owes its name. The 505SR1 calibre brings to life the time functions from the heart of the 40mm white gold case with finely indented sides. Price upon request
